Assessment, outcomes and implications of multiple anthropometric deficits in children

Insights

Severe stunting in children with severe acute malnutrition (SAM) surprisingly improves recovery rates and weight gain. This survival advantage in malnourished children highlights the body's adaptation to chronic nutritional stress.

Background:

  • Child malnutrition, particularly severe acute malnutrition (SAM), is a global health crisis with high mortality, especially when multiple anthropometric deficits are present.
  • Limited data exists on the recovery and treatment outcomes for children experiencing simultaneous stunting, wasting, and underweight.
  • Nandurbar, India, a region with high prevalence of all three malnutrition forms, provides a context for studying these outcomes.

Purpose of the Study:

  • To analyze secondary data from a previous therapeutic feeding trial in Nandurbar, India.
  • To investigate the correlation between stunting, wasting, and underweight and treatment recovery in children with SAM.
  • To assess the impact of single versus multiple anthropometric deficits on recovery rates and weight gain.

Main Methods:

  • Secondary data analysis of 5979 children with SAM from a July 2014-June 2016 project.
  • Linear and logistic regression models were employed using R software.
  • Analysis focused on recovery rates, weight gain, and the influence of age, sex, and severe stunting on recovery.

Main Results:

  • Nearly 40% of children with SAM recovered within 8 weeks; 39.4% had three anthropometric deficits (SAM, severe underweight, severe stunting).
  • Severely stunted children with SAM demonstrated significantly higher recovery rates (44.94% vs. 35.52%, p<0.001) and increased odds of recovery (1.49).
  • Severe stunting was associated with faster recovery (1.93 days) and greater weight gain (0.29 g/kg/day), with better outcomes observed in females, younger children, and those receiving medical nutrition therapy.

Conclusions:

  • Stunting in children with SAM may represent a survival mechanism, an adaptive response to chronic nutritional deprivation.
  • The findings suggest that severe stunting confers a survival advantage, contrary to expectations.
  • Therapeutic interventions, particularly medical nutrition therapy, can enhance recovery in severely stunted children with SAM.
